How to Pray

Prayer is a conversation with God.  It is talking with your thoughts or your mouth and with an honest heart to the One who knows you and loves you without any condition.  He already knows your thoughts and feelings, but He wants you to come to Him and share yourself.

Instruction of the Lord's Prayer:

            "Our Father in Heaven": In this prayer, we claim God, the Creator of the Universe, as our Father.  A perfect and loving one, much better than any human person could ever be.   We can trust Him with our heart and our relationship in Him because He is ALL Good.   When we say  "Hallowed be your name", that means we know God's name is Holy, which means God alone is Holy!  

            "Your will be done on earth as it is in heaven" :  After recognizing whom we are talking to, we ask God our Father to bring His kingdom of Love and Truth and Light down here on earth.  That  means that we can experience His eternal life here too, not just after we die when we get to heaven.  We also ask for His will to be done down here on earth just like it is in Heaven.  That means a change of heart for us!! That means that our will of selfishness should be replaced and removed for the Lord God Almighty's perfect loving will to be put into action!  And that is when we start to see the miracles in our own lives and in the lives of others.  It is when we notice God's handiwork in the mountains of immovable objects!

            "Give us our daily bread":  We go on to ask God our Father to give us all that we need.  It does not necessarily mean that we will get what we want, or what we think we need, but that our Father can and should be trusted to give us what we need for each day, as the day arrives. 

            "forgive us our debts"  we also ask Our Holy Father.  That means any wrong or sinful actions, thoughts, words and emotions that we have done we ask God to forgive us for.   Those are things we could have been done in private or in public, to a person, to ourselves, to any thing or part of His creation, or to God Himself.          Only this part of the prayer has a condition.  "As we forgive our debtors.":  That means that we must forgive anyone, any thing, or even ourselves of any wrong thing that has been done against us.  As we forgive who or what has done us wrong, so shall we be forgiven for what we have done wrong.  Just as our Father forgives us, so freely when we are truthful to decide not to continue to do our wrong things, so are we expected to forgive others.  We are not to judge if they are truthful or sincere, for only God can see inside of hearts.  

        We next ask the Lord to protect us from falling back into sin.  And to keep us safe from the snares and traps of the Evil one.

        Some Christians add the following Praise to God afterwards "For Yours is the kingdom and the power and the glory, forever and ever. Amen!"  This puts the emphasis that All is for God's glory, and nothing is for our own glory.

The Sinner's Prayer

        The Sinner's prayer is one of submission and surrender to the Lord Jesus Christ.  He alone is the ruler of the universe, for He alone made all things and all of the glory rightly belongs to Him.  Saying rote prayers to the Lord Jesus are very nice, for the words do hold important content, but Prayer is meant to be more as a conversation to and with the Lord God Almighty.  ("Pray without ceasing" 1Thessalonians 5:17) The Act of Contrition, and other wonderful prayers may not cover the full surrender of a heart that thought it was doing everything "right".  ("These people honor me with their lips, but their hearts are far from me.  They worship me in vain; their  teachings are but rules taught by men."  Isaiah 29:13, Mark 7:6,7)  

        The following is an example of a sinner's prayer that may be said while on your knees.  It is meant to contain your honest heart's intention of surrender and submission to God's Will alone.  Full submission to His desire for your life, not the path you choose when not taking every decision before Him at His heavenly throne.  ("Trust in the Lord with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ding; in all your ways acknowledge Him and He will direct your paths.  Proverbs 3:5 and "Lord, to whom shall we go?  You have the words of eternal life.  We believe and know that you are the Holy One of God." John 6"68,69)   Example:

          Dear Jesus,  I know that you love me.  I know that You died on the cross for my sins.  The punishment that You took was what I deserve.  But because You love me so much, You went on that cross instead of me.  I thank You for taking my sins and dying on the cross for me.  Jesus, I am a sinner.  I have done so many wrong things.  You know the long list of them already.  You see my sins, and You have experienced my sins on the cross.  I am so very sorry for doing all the things that I have done, for thinking those thoughts, and saying what I've said....  And also for all the things that I do not remember, I am truly sorry.  Please forgive me.  In your Word you say  "As far as the east is from the west, so far has He removed our transgressions from us." (Psalm 103:12)  I trust you, Lord Jesus, for forgiving my sins and removing them from me.  I accept Your forgiveness for my sins.  Thank You for forgiving me!  Thank You for accepting me into Your  Kingdom and as Your child!  Help me to not do the things that I have done that did not please You.  Guide me with Your Holy Spirit.  Fill me with Your Holy Spirit so that I may learn from You.  Please make me sensitive to Your Holy Spirit so I may honor You with my life and live to glorify You only.  I give You my pride, my ego, my habits that I have relied on rather than You.  I give You my entire self.  I choose to love You and honor You and obey You and love You so that You get the glory for any good thing that I do from now on. I love You Jesus,  Your child ______________.

Jesus said, "In the same way there is more happiness in heaven because of one sinner who turns to God than over ninety-nine good people who don’t need to….In the same way God’s angel’s are happy when even one person turns to him." Luke 15:7,10

The Sinner's Prayer is based on:  If you confess with your mouth, "Jesus is Lord," and believe in your heart that God raised him from the dead, you will be saved. For it is with your heart that you believe and are justified, and it is with your mouth that you confess and are saved. As the Scripture says, "Anyone who trusts  in him will never be put to shame."  Romans 10:8-11
